Infomart Sells Off 3 of Its Data Centers

Infomart Data Centers, a national wholesale carrier-neutral data center provider, has sold three of its data centers and its management company to IPI Data Center Partners Management by ASB Real Estate Investments.

IPI Partners is an investor in data centers and other technology and connectivity-related real assets. Financial terms were not disclosed.

As part of the transaction, an affiliate of IPI Partners will acquire Infomart’s data centers in San Jose, Calif.; Hillsboro, Ore.; and Ashburn, Va. Combined, the three data centers total 665,000 square feet with 27.2 megawatts of total in-place capacity and 29.7 megawatts of additional expansion potential.

Infomart’s facilities in top locations have attracted a host of global technology and enterprise tenants across the portfolio.
